Metaplanet to raise $50M for Bitcoin, aims for 100,000 BTC by 2026

The Big Coin Report Take

Japanese firm Metaplanet announced plans to raise $50 million to acquire more Bitcoin, setting an ambitious target to hold 100,000 BTC by 2026. This move signals a growing trend of publicly traded companies integrating Bitcoin into their corporate treasury strategies, following MicroStrategy's pioneering approach. The key number here is their 100,000 BTC goal, which, if achieved, would represent a significant institutional accumulation. Investors should watch how Metaplanet executes this fundraising and acquisition strategy, as its success could encourage other international firms to adopt similar Bitcoin-centric balance sheets.

What To Watch

  • 1.BTC $67,000 — a sustained break below this key support level, especially on high volume, would signal a potential retest of the $60,000 range and invalidate the recent bullish momentum.
  • 2.Corporate Treasury BTC Holdings — a significant increase in publicly announced corporate Bitcoin purchases (e.g., MicroStrategy, Metaplanet) signals growing institutional adoption and could drive sustained demand, pushing prices higher.
  • 3.US Treasury Yields (10-Year) above 4.5% — if sustained, this could signal tightening financial conditions and a 'higher for longer' interest rate environment, increasing the opportunity cost of holding non-yielding assets like Bitcoin and potentially leading to capital rotation out of crypto.
